Description
NA The Philadelphia District, U.S. Army Corps of Engineers, is soliciting proposals to execute the expansion of the prime power distribution power systems at Bagram and Kandahar Airbases, Afghanistan. This action is being procured under the Test Program for Commercial Items pursuant to FAR Parts 13 and 15. Interested firms must submit their proposals by 4:00 p.m., July 10, 2003. The acquisition will be a negotiated, best-value procurement performed using the Contracting By Negotia tion procurement process prescribed in Part 15 and Part 13 of the Federal Acquisition Regulations. An IDIQ contract with a base year with one year option period for Bagram AB and a six month base with two 3 month options will be awarded in the aggregate t o the successful offeror. Proposals will be reviewed for completeness in satisfying the requirements of the RFP. The proposals will be evaluated on their merit against the evaluation factors listed below: Technical Factors-(a) technical ability to perform the requirements of the solicitation (i.e., proposed management, staffing and equipment and (b) past performance, and, Price Factors-(a) price reasonableness and (b) price realism. The technical factors, shown in descending order of importance, as a who le are more important than price. However, price remains a significant factor in determining the best value. Price proposals must be submitted simultaneously with the technical proposal to the Contracting Officer in accordance with the requirements of S ection L, Proposal Requirements and Evaluation Criteria of the RFP. The government may award a contract on the basis of initial proposals received without discussions; therefore, each proposal should contain the offerors best terms. This is an unrestrict ed procurement. The NAICS code for this procurement is 221122. A firm is small if, including its affiliates, it is primarily engaged in the generation, transmission, and/or distribution of electric energy for sale and its total electric output for the pr eceding fiscal year did not exceed 4 million megawatt hours.
